When life happens, Lisa has always gone to Jesus for direction and guidance. Lisa knows that Jesus will always be there in every valley and on every mountain top. Lisa wants others to grow their relationship with Jesus so they can know the depths of his love for them. Lisa has a diverse experience within early childhood development, adolescents, young adults, women, and families. Lisa is a mentor, coach, and counselor for children/adolescents, at-risk-youth, sex trafficking victims, foster youth, divorced families, and families of substance abuse/incarcerated parents. Lisa has taken to heart a quote her pastor says regarding the youth “we have to save them now so we don’t have to rescue them later” Lisa has a heart to see everyone know the depths of becoming whole in Christ, free from past pains, hurts, and trauma to be equipped and ready for the next season of life. With the guidance of the Holy Spirit Lisa has a passion for seeing the renewing of the mind from past to present then into the future God has for his children. Lisa knows that God holds our future and wants to see everyone be able to press into him for transformation so they may become whole and grow in the promises he has for them.

What is Biblical Counseling?
Biblical counseling is care for a person in crisis or needing personalized support from a Biblical perspective.
